If chronic knee pain is keeping you awake at night, there are many steps you can take to help prevent the painful symptoms. With a few preventative measures, you can help avoid waking up with sharp pains in your knee.

According to Dr. April Chang-Miller, who is a specialist in rheumatology, this is what you can do to prevent knee pain at night:20

  • Make sure that your bed, pillows, and blanket are comfortable and dont add to your discomfort.
  • Make sure that your bed allows you to have a comfortable sleeping position.
  • Take a warm bath or shower before going to bed to help relax your joints and muscles.
  • Avoid drinking stimulants like alcohol or coffee before going to bed to help you sleep better.
  • Prop your legs up with a pillow to help reduce knee pain while sleeping.
  • Dont exercise within 3 hours before going to bed. However, remember that exercise helps to reduce knee pain over time.

Talk To Your Doctor About Radiofrequency Ablation

Radiofrequency ablation is another procedure that has helped some patients. It disrupts the nerves from sending painful signals. This is done with the use of heat to impair or destroy the nerves that are causing pain.

Again, radiofrequency ablation is minimally-invasive. Its a safe procedure for many who are suffering from hip pain. Since pain relief isnt permanent, its best done in combination with physical therapy to resolve the underlying cause of your pain. Are There Any Complications

Osteoarthritis can develop over just a year or two, but more often its a slow process over many years that only causes fairly small changes in just part of the knee.

But in some cases, the cartilage can become so thin that it no longer covers the ends of the bones. This causes them to rub against each other and eventually wear away.

The loss of cartilage, the wearing of the bones, and the bony spurs can change the shape of the joint. This forces the bones out of their normal positions, making your knee feel unstable and painful.

Some people with osteoarthritis find a lump appears at the back of their knee. This is called a Bakers cyst or popliteal cyst.

A Bakers cyst is fluid-filled swelling at the back of the knee that happens when part of the joint lining bulges through a small tear in the joint capsule. This can then cause joint fluid to be trapped in the bulge.

It can happen on its own, but is more likely in a knee thats already affected by arthritis. A Bakers cyst doesnt always cause pain, but sometimes they can burst so the fluid leaks down into your calf, causing sharp pain, swelling and redness in the calf.

Osteoarthritis in the knee might change the way you walk or carry your weight, and this could cause you to develop the condition in other joints, such as your hips.

Knee Replacement Pain At Night

How to Relieve Knee Pain while Sleeping (Knee Pain at Night)

Knee replacement surgery is often the treatment of last resort when other conservative measures have failed to address painful damage to the knee. A total knee replacement removes the kneecap and removes or repairs damaged bone and other surfaces before inserting an artificial replacement. Partial knee replacement surgery is less invasive and preserves the parts of the joint that are healthy.

The level of your knee replacement pain at night depends on which type of knee replacement surgery you get. The recovery time for total knee replacement can be from one to three months. Partial knee replacement offers a faster recovery time of a week or two. Regardless, during recovery, knee replacement pain at night can be extreme and make daytime activities even more challenging.

Deformities Of The Knee

The appearance of the knee can change during a flare and as damage progresses.

In RA, swelling and redness are common during a flare. In the long term, persistent inflammation can result in permanent damage to the cartilage and the tendons. This can affect the shape and appearance of the knee.

With OA, the muscles around the knee can weaken, resulting in a sunken appearance. The knees can start to point toward each other or bend outward.

Knee deformities range from barely noticeable to severe and debilitating.

Treatment will depend on the type of arthritis a person has.

Using Ginger Along With Arthritis Medication

Any effects that ginger may have seem to be on relieving symptoms, not on the actual course of arthritis disease itself.

The effect of ginger on arthritis appears limited to mild pain relief no studies have demonstrated an important effect on disease modification, Dr. Goodman says. This is especially important for people with rheumatoid arthritis, as there are excellent disease-modifying medications available, while osteoarthritis patients do not have good disease modifying medicines.

So be sure to keep taking your prescribed medications. Ginger or other supplements should not be used in place of them.

Look Into Nerve Blocks

MyPhysiocare

A nerve block is a specific type of knee joint injection that prevents nerves from delivering pain signals to the brain.

After a knee replacement, the most common kind of nerve block for knee pain is a saphenous nerve block. For patients who cannot have knee replacement surgery or who are experiencing chronic knee pain at night from other causes, genicular nerve blocks are another option.

Consider Spinal Cord Stimulation

Spinal cord stimulation works similarly to TENS unit therapy. The device emits a small electrical current to override painful nerve signals.

A spinal cord stimulator, however, is a semi-permanent device. Its implanted within the area of the spine that is leading to pain. It can provide more targeted, effective pain relief. It also allows patients to control those pain-correcting signals through a hand-held control device.
